pseudo-intellectual

Someone who pretends to be more intelligent than they are.
A hipster is a prime example of a pseudo-intellectual.

Intellectual bulimia

Cramming information hand over fist into one's brain to hold onto it just long enough to purge it all out onto the exam in order to make room for the next "binge".
Man, I completely forgot EVERYTHING after writing that test. I have major intellectual bulimia!

quasi-intellectual

A person who merely appears to be smart.
Randy always wants to talk about Plato. It seems like he doesn't know much about anything else (or Plato for that matter). He's such a quasi-intellectual.
